About this house rental


We are a 150 acre working farm with cattle and crops, fronting the South River, at the base of the Blue Ridge Mountains. You can see the house from overlooks on the Blue Ridge Parkway. The view from the house will cure high blood pressure in a minute. We are an ideal base for visiting Charlottesville , Skyline Drive, 151 trail wineries, BR Pkwy. and Staunton.

Because it is an old farm house with additions (total of around 3100 sq ft} the floor plan is unique. Downstairs includes all the public rooms plus a full bath. Upstairs includes three bedrooms, all queens, and a bunk room with 2 singles and a trundle which sleeps 3, and two full baths. One of the baths is off a central hall, the other is off one of one of the bedrooms. The upstairs rooms are on three levels, often requiring a step or two between rooms and the hall. If you are a person easily disoriented when you wake up at night, you may want to stay in the room with the ensuite bath with no steps. Also, it has a metal roof, so you will hear rain and wind storms if one arises.

Please note, the base rate is for up to four people. If you have more than four people it is $10 per person per night extra.

The address is 118 Hall School Rd, Waynesboro, VA 22980, should you wish to map it.

While only a few miles from the interstate, we are in a lovely rural setting. With 3/4 mile frontage on the South River, we have lovely paths for hiking and gentle water for canoeing (no rapids) and fishing, bass and trout. During the summer river water level can be pretty low and not great to canoe. There are other rivers in the area better suited for canoeing and tubing. This area is particularly nice for biking, with many rural roads, and excellent mountain biking trails nearby in the national forest. With 24 wineries within 25 miles, you can enjoy a grand tour or just visit a couple only 10 minutes away. Lake Sherando is 15 minutes away for swimming.

In the Fall the colors of the Blue Ridge Mountains and the Shenandoah Valley are amazing. There is no extra charge for them.

You'll have a full modern kitchen, or many restaurants nearby for dining. The den features a card table and a large HD TV with DVD. We have an outside basketball court, and lots of area for soccer.

Behind the house there is a patio with a wonderful view of the property and the Blue Ridge Mountains. The patio includes a firepit and a hottub.

In our many five star reviews, you will read about people enjoying the games in our large 100 year old barn. Unfortunately the barn burned to the ground January 4, 2023 so we don’t have quite as many activities available on the farm.

If you are so inclined, you can visit our chickens and two donkeys, Fergie and Olive. You can win their hearts with an apple or carrot, or by brushing their coats.

We are less than 30 minutes from Charlottesville (Monticello and University of Virginia), Wintergreen(golf and skiing) and Staunton(Frontier museum and Shakespeare Theater). 45 minutes from Harrisonburg, Masanutten with it's waterpark and skiing, Lexington and the Safari zoo. About 2 hours from Richmond, Williamsburg, Jamestown and 3 hours from Washington DC and Virginia Beach.

Dulles airport is 2.5 hours and Richmond airport is about 90 minutes. 30 minutes from Charlottesville airport.

Come settle in on our farm, take in all the fun activities in the area, and then relax with the comforts and room of home.

Our minimum stay is 2 nights.
